    Originally posted by pxch View Post
    for example I am a Taru PLD and I have fully merrited HP. what is an trait I should be focusing on? is it str. VIT. DEX?
    Base stat boosts to your performance are incredibly minor, bordering on nonexistent for stats like VIT. I'd assume you'd get the most benefit from boosting STR or MND (as a side note, those also happen to be the other two stats Tarutaru are relatively lacking in), though if you find that you often have accuracy problems (assuming that you're already eating the right food for your situation), you might find it more worthwhile to boost DEX.

      I'd assume you'd get the most benefit from boosting STR or MND (as a side note, those also happen to be the other two stats Tarutaru are relatively lacking in), though if you find that you often have accuracy problems (assuming that you're already eating the right food for your situation), you might find it more worthwhile to boost DEX.
      For a one-hander, STR > DEX. 4 STR raises your DMG by 1, which is going to be around a 2% increase assuming current weapons have DMG of around 50. 4 DEX gives you +1% hit rate which is going to be less of a 2% improvement because if your hit rate is close to 50% I would imagine something is very wrong. This may change later if level 99 weapons have DMG in the range of 70-80.

                      Re: Any new info on PLD

                      Rampart & Sentinel still seem like the best Group 1 options.

                      2 really depends on what you do with your PLD. I personally went with 5/5 Chivalry and Fealty so that I almost never run out of MP, and can resist the hell out of mobs with nasty enfeebles. Iron Will & Guardian, while both nice, are a little too niche.


                      Unless SE ever changes Sentinel to a 3 minute duration in which case Guardian would be freaking amazing...
